MetMalaysia issues thunderstorm warning for eight states

Thunderstorms, heavy rain and strong winds are forecast for eight states until 9pm tonight, according to the national weather agency.

KUALA LUMPUR: The Malaysian Meteorological Department (MetMalaysia) has issued a severe weather warning for eight states.

The alert for thunderstorms, heavy rain and strong winds is in effect until 9pm today.

The affected states are Johor, Kedah, Pahang, Perak, Selangor, Terengganu, Sabah and Sarawak.

Specific districts across these states are expected to be impacted.

In Kedah, the warning covers Yan, Pendang, Sik, Baling, Kulim and Bandar Baharu.

Perak’s affected areas include Larut, Matang and Selama, Kuala Kangsar, Bagan Datuk, Hilir Perak, Batang Padang and Muallim.

The alert involves Hulu Terengganu, Dungun and Kemaman in Terengganu.

It also covers Jerantut, Maran, Kuantan, Pekan and Rompin in Pahang.

In Selangor, the districts of Sabak Bernam, Kuala Selangor, Hulu Selangor, Klang, Petaling, Kuala Langat and Sepang are affected.

Johor’s warning applies to Segamat, Batu Pahat, Pontian and Johor Bahru.

For Sarawak, the areas involved are Sibu (Selangau), Mukah (Dalat and Mukah), Bintulu, Miri (Subis, Beluru, Miri and Marudi) and Limbang.

In Sabah, the warning covers the Interior areas of Sipitang, Tenom, Nabawan, Keningau and Tambunan.

It also includes the West Coast areas of Papar, Tuaran, Ranau and Kota Belud.

The Tawau division areas of Tawau and Lahad Datu are also under warning.

Sandakan and Kudat (Kota Marudu) complete the list of affected Sabah districts.
